Pelvic tumor surgery is a complex procedure aimed at removing tumors located in the pelvic region, which can arise from various tissues including bones, muscles, and organs such as the bladder, reproductive organs, and rectum. The cause of pelvic tumors may vary; they can be benign or malignant, originating from primary sites within the pelvis or as metastasis from other parts of the body. Common types of pelvic tumors include uterine fibroids, ovarian cysts, and pelvic cancers like cervical or rectal cancer. The diagnosis of pelvic tumors typically involves imaging studies such as ultrasound, CT scans, or MRIs, alongside biopsies, to determine the nature and extent of the tumor. The surgical approach can vary based on the tumor's size, location, and whether it is cancerous or benign. In many cases, laparoscopic techniques are employed, which allow for smaller incisions, less postoperative pain, and quicker recovery times compared to traditional open surgery. However, for larger or more invasive tumors, a more extensive open surgical approach may be necessary. During the procedure, the surgeon carefully navigates through the pelvic anatomy to excise the tumor while preserving healthy surrounding tissues and organs whenever possible. In cases of malignant tumors, lymph nodes may also be removed to assess for cancer spread. Post-operative care is critical, and patients may require close monitoring for complications such as infection or bleeding. Recovery can involve pain management, physical therapy, and follow-up appointments for ongoing assessment. Understanding the implications of pelvic tumor surgery is vital for patients, as it can impact their future health, hormonal balance, and fertility, especially for women where reproductive organs are involved. Collaborative care with oncologists, radiologists, and rehabilitation specialists is often necessary to ensure comprehensive treatment and support. The overall prognosis following pelvic tumor surgery can significantly depend on the tumor type, stage, and whether complete resection was achieved. Early detection and timely intervention are key factors that enhance outcomes, making awareness of symptoms and regular health check-ups essential. Pelvic tumors can present with a variety of symptoms, including abdominal pain, changes in bowel or bladder habits, or unusual bleeding, which should prompt medical evaluation.
